ALEXANDRIA, La. (AP) - The LSU AgCenter will hold a forestry forum Feb. 23 in Alexandria.
Topics will include updates on biofuels plants in Madison and Rapides parishes, the state Department of Agriculture and Forestry's firefighting program, and oil and gas activity in central Louisiana. Wild pigs, the West-Central Louisiana Ecosystem Partnership, water issues in the Red River Watershed, and other issues affecting Louisiana forestry also will be discussed.
Registration starts at 8 a.m. at the evacuation shelter next to the LSU-Alexandria campus. The last presentation will be at 2:30 p.m.
